According to an IDC survey, The Document Disconnect, over 80 percent of
business leaders surveyed from sales, HR, procurement and
other departments agreed that problems «arise because they have different internal systems / applications that don't «talk» to each
other,»
while 43 percent of workers surveyed said they often have to copy / paste or rekey in information.
